Description

On December 15, the Chicago Sinfonietta embarks on a new tradition! The program for our first holiday show will feature an exciting array of holiday music, ranging from classic Christmas favorites to traditional Jewish and Latin American tunes. The concert will begin with Robert Wendel's lively and enchanting "Christmas Ala Valse," followed by Irving Berlin's timeless "White Christmas", Duke Ellington's "Nutcracker Suite",and Victor A. Vanacour's arrangement of "Feliz Navidad," among other standards of the season.
